Milliliters to Grams Conversion Table (Common Ingredients)
| Ingredient | 50 ml | 100 ml | 200 ml | 250 ml |
|---|---|---|---|---|
| Water | 50 g | 100 g | 200 g | 250 g |
| Milk | 52 g | 103 g | 206 g | 258 g |
| Cooking oil | 46 g | 92 g | 184 g | 230 g |
| All-purpose flour | 25 g | 50 g | 100 g | 125 g |
| Granulated sugar | 42 g | 85 g | 170 g | 212 g |
Understanding the Basics of Milliliters to Grams Conversion Calculator

Let’s slow down a bit and talk basics, but not in that boring textbook tone that makes your brain want to nap.
A Milliliter (mL, ml, mℓ, cc) is a unit of Volume, while a Gram (g) measures Mass or Weight (well, technically mass, but people mix that up all the time, it’s fine-ish). So when you’re converting ml to grams, you’re basically trying to compare apples to… slightly heavier apples.
Here’s the kicker: you can’t convert directly without knowing one sneaky little thing Density (g/mL).
And here comes the famous line that honestly deserves more appreciation:
grams = milliliters × density
That’s the whole magic trick. This Conversion Formula ties together the Mass-Volume Relationship, making sense of how much something weighs based on how much space it takes.

Why Density is the Real Star of Volume to Weight Conversion
Okay, so here’s where things get slightly nerdy but also kinda cool.
Not all things weigh the same per milliliter. Like, 100 ml of Water is about 100 grams easy, nice, predictable. But 100 ml of Cooking oil? That’s lighter. Flour? Even trickier, because it’s fluffy and full of air gaps.
Density is what connects Volume to Weight Conversion. It’s the personality of a substance, if you will. Some are dense and serious (looking at you, syrup), others are light and breezy (hello, flour clouds).
In science-y terms, density is:
Mass ÷ Volume

Milliliters to Grams Conversion Calculator in Everyday Cooking
Let’s bring this back to the kitchen, where most of us actually care about this stuff.
Cooking is forgiving. Baking? Not so much. Baking is like a strict teacher who notices every little mistake.
Here’s how common ingredients behave:
- Water: 1 ml = 1 gram (the golden child of conversions)
- Milk: slightly heavier, about 1.03 g/ml
- Cooking oil: around 0.92 g/ml
- All-purpose flour: roughly 0.5–0.6 g/ml depending on how packed it is
- Granulated sugar: about 0.85 g/ml
So yeah, “100 ml flour” is not 100 grams. It’s more like… a guessing game unless you know the density.

A Gentle Guide: How to Convert Milliliters to Grams Without Losing Your Mind
Alright, let’s keep this simple-ish.
If you don’t have a Digital scale, here’s how you can still manage:
- Find the density of the ingredient (quick search works)
- Multiply by the volume in ml
- Try not to overthink it too much
Example:
100 ml of oil × 0.92 = 92 grams
That’s it. That’s the whole journey.

Grams to Milliliters: The Reverse Dance

Sometimes, life flips things around and you need Grams to Milliliters instead.
In that case, you rearrange the formula:
milliliters = grams ÷ density
Same logic, just walking backwards.
This comes in handy when recipes give weight but you only have measuring cups, which happens more often than you’d think, especially in home kitchens where tools are… a bit random.
Common Conversion Mistakes (We’ve All Been There)
Let’s be real, everyone messes this up at some point.
- Assuming all liquids behave like Water
- Scooping flour differently each time (packed vs loose)
- Ignoring density completely (bold move, risky tho)
- Mixing up SI Units like Liter, Kilogram, and Cubic centimeter (cm³)
